Job Description

Primary Function of the Position

Manage a team of Supplier Engineers with a focus on introducing new products into production and sustaining products already in production for the Multiport business unit. The successful candidate will have the ability to manage a team and interpret and solve complex issues associated with the supplier manufacturing process quality and business interrelationships. This person will develop supplier quality systems and manufacturing processes to sustain suppliers and parts effectively.

Essential Job Duties

Manage a team of supplier engineers in strategic supplier selection evaluation development and improvement with the goal of establishing and maintaining a highperforming longterm sustainable production supply chain.

  • Develop and implement a robust longterm supplier strategy for the product family.
  • Select and evaluate suppliers that fit the supplier strategy and influence critical partners to utilize and maximize the use of the Production supply base.
  • Ensure suppliers are compliant with the Intuitive quality management system.
  • Manage quality and drive the team in mitigating business risks and overcoming related challenges.
  • Manage supplier relationships to partner with Intuitive and the supplier effectively.
  • Help the team in completing the Production Part Qualification deliverables: pFMEA Special Process Validations FAI and Process Capability Investigation
  • Help transfer of parts and suppliers throughout the product development life cycle
  • Manage the planning and implementation of supplier change management projects using the Supplier Change Request process (SCR).
  • Develop and use measurement techniques for supplier part quality capability cost capacity and delivery by creating metrics to establish if an action is required.
  • Identify and investigate opportunities for cost reduction and/or quality improvement by collecting opportunities and creating tactics to present opportunities perform research and provide datadriven plans to management.
  • Drive the supply base to continually improve their business and manufacturing process performance to meet Intuitives requirements for supplier excellence using a collection of best practices in project management Six Sigma Lean SPC and negotiation.
  • Review examine and close nonconformances and first article inspections by judging risk analyses and justifications establishing corrective and preventive actions at suppliers (SCAR) and looking for opportunities with suppliers to eliminate recurrence.
  • Led the team in solving complex process issues in the manufacture of components and assemblies.
  • Facilitate influence and work crossfunctionally to improve supplier engineering processes.

Qualifications :

Required Skills and Experience

  • Proven ability to manage teams to solve complex technical and process problems
  • Proven ability to hire highly capable staff and grow and mentor staff
  • Proven ability in New Product Introduction and rapid scaling in production
  • Outstanding deductive skills along with good judgment
  • Proficient in Six Sigma and Lean Manufacturing techniques; certification preferred
  • Proficient in pFMEA process validation route cause investigation inspection and test techniques
  • Knowledge of document management systems and ERP Systems preferably Agile and SAP
  • Knowledge of 21 CFR part 820 and ISO 13485 preferred
  • Demonstrable knowledge of a wide range of manufacturing processes including comprehension of key input variables for quality cost and capacity
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ills including presentations to executives
  • Demonstrated Project Management skills
  • Experience in a highvolume medical device company is a plus
  • Ability to travel to suppliers on an asneeded basis domestic and international 25

Required Education and Training

  • Minimum BS degree in engineering advanced degree preferred
  • 8 or more years related experience in Manufacturing Operations Supplier Quality Supplier Development or related field with significant medical or medical device experience preferred
  • Minimum 1 years of experience leading supplier development or supplier quality engineering teams or leadership of equivalent areas.
